Agneta Kullberg is a Lecturer and Member of the Center for Dementia Research (CEDER) at the University of Linkoping, Sweden. A registered nurse, she has postgraduate qualifications in Primary Health Care and Public Health Science and obtained her PhD in 2010.
Agneta’s research interests are in living conditions, social determinants and inequalities in health and safety related to the housing environment. With Richard Ward, she is currently involved in the five-year Neighbourhoods and Dementia research programme, jointly funded by the ESRC and NIHR, exploring what factors and conditions support people with dementia to continue to be socially and physically active in their immediate residential environment.
In addition to research, Agneta also teaches a Masters programme in Social Medicine and Public Health at Linkoping.
